This unique, 7700+ square foot, luxury, mountain home sits on the 12th tee of the Keystone Ranch Golf Course and was chosen in 2007 by LL Bean as one of two homes for their catalog shoot for their winter catalog. It is located in Keystone Ski Resort and is minutes from five other major ski areas. It has two fully equipped kitchens, beautifully furnished rooms, and breathtaking views. This lodge can be rented as the perfect private home for small weddings, family reunions, corporate retreats, or the ultimate group vacation.
Rental of this home includes access in the summer to Keystone Ranch Pool and complimentary door to door shuttle service to Keystone Village and skiing. Each of the bedrooms is equipped with a TV, VCR, DVD, private bath, phone, and CD player. Great rooms include 2 home theaters with a large selection of movies, big screen HDTV, books, games, 2 stereos, pool table, air hockey table, foosball, poker table, fireplace, floor-to-ceiling windows, golf course and mountain views, and commercial arcade games. There is a spa room with exercise equipment and sauna as well as a brand new outdoor hot tub. Wireless DSL service provided. Pets are NOT allowed, No Smoking.
